Poem #397 for Anonymous

 

There is a hilarity to this travel experience

and a truth to the omens still very much alive

speaking from thousands of meters up:

Your life will move on quicker if you rip the bandage off

 

Boarding the plane,

I read those words of Lord Byron

I love not man the less, but Nature more

appearing as another gift from the Estonian pilgrim chef

 

I suppose I am not going home

as I have none…

Just making a stop

on the way to the next journey

 

 

 

 

af

 

 

 

 

(written with pen on paper on Turkish Airlines in Istanbul)
